WebThe standard of proof describes the level of certainty that must be obtained to prove a fact. The degree of persuasion which the tribunal must feel before it decides that the fact in issue did happen. It applies equally to the claimant and the defendant.

WebVandaag · Click below to share conclusory claim charts problem with your colleagues. 2. “Parroting,” “mimicking,” or “aping” claims. One of the easiest ways to create a conclusory claim chart is to merely “mimic,” “parrot,” or “ape” the claim language. Such a chart fails to employ the nomenclature used by the accused product or ...
